If you replace the logic board with a new one from Apple, it will initially have no serial number. An AASP uses proprietary software to "tattoo" the original serial number from the chassis onto the new board. Specialized Hardware Tools:
When Apple ships a new, blank logic board (a "service part") to an Authorized Service Provider (AASP), the board has no serial number or a generic one. The technician uses a second Mac running connected via USB-C to the M1 Mac in DFU mode. The software contacts Apple’s servers, cryptographically pairs the new logic board to the original enclosure’s serial number, and burns the serial into the Secure Enclave.
On Intel Macs, you could boot into single-user mode (Cmd+S) or use nvram commands. On M1, single-user mode is disabled by default. You must boot into (hold power button) and then run Startup Security Utility to reduce security. Even then, the nvram command is heavily restricted.
